Explore this Property

This +/-46 acre tract offers a great opportunity to own a beautiful property ready for someone's future home or as a getaway from the city. It combines natural beauty, privacy, and great views of the surrounding county side. Centrally located between Bryan/College Station and Franklin on FM 391 in the highly desirable Franklin School District. This tract of land offers nice pasture land up front with the back portion being heavily wooded. There are trails cut through the land for easy access. The topography is rolling with approximately 40 ft. of elevation change and has paved road frontage on FM 391 along with access on Wheelock Cemetery Rd. Approximately 70% of the tract is wooded and has great build sites in both the wooded and open areas. With minimal hunting pressure over the years, this ranch offers excellent hunting opportunities. The diverse terrain and natural cover create perfect habitats for wildlife, including whitetail deer, feral hogs, and doves. Enjoy the ultimate blend of recreation, relaxation, and investment potential, all within just 25 minutes of Bryan/College Station and Texas A&M University.
